I Know Why the Caged Bird Sings is a powerful memoir written by Maya Angelou, an iconic American author, poet, and civil rights activist. Who hasn’t read the quote, “Have enough courage to trust love one more time and always one more time,” to themselves over and over when gearing up to put themselves out there after being hurt?Īnother one of Angelou’s most famous lines comes from “ Still I Rise,” her 1978 poem: “You may shoot me with your words, you may cut me with your eyes, you may kill me with your hatefulness, but still, like air, I’ll rise.” It is nearly impossible to read that without feeling a rush of empowerment from deep inside your soul.Īngelou was brilliant at many things, but her ability to harness the power of words to inspire people was a truly remarkable feat.
